Dust: The Most Common Air Duct Contaminant
Dust consists of tiny particles like dirt, skin cells, and fibers that accumulate over time inside your ducts. Once airborne, dust can aggravate respiratory issues such as asthma and allergies, causing sneezing, coughing, and congestion. Regular cleaning of your air ducts significantly reduces dust levels, promoting better air quality and comfort.
Mold Spores: A Serious Health Threat
Mold thrives in damp, poorly ventilated air ducts and can spread spores throughout your home. Exposure can trigger allergic reactions, respiratory problems, and asthma attacks. Our professional air duct cleaning services in Colorado Springs effectively remove mold and prevent its regrowth by controlling moisture, keeping your indoor environment safe and healthy.
Pollen: The Seasonal Allergen
Pollen often enters through open windows and settles in your air ducts, continuously circulating and worsening seasonal allergy symptoms like watery eyes, sneezing, and nasal congestion. Regular air duct cleaning eliminates pollen buildup, reducing allergen exposure and helping you breathe easier during allergy season.
Pet Dander: A Hidden Irritant
Pet dander—tiny skin flakes shed by cats, dogs, and other pets—can accumulate in air ducts and worsen allergy symptoms. These particles circulate with your HVAC airflow, causing itching, sneezing, and breathing difficulties in sensitive individuals. Routine professional cleaning removes pet dander and improves overall indoor air quality.
Chemical Pollutants: Invisible but Dangerous
Chemical pollutants from household products, paints, and building materials release volatile organic compounds (VOCs) that can cause headaches, dizziness, respiratory irritation, and even long-term health problems. Professional air duct cleaning helps reduce these toxins in your home’s air, contributing to a safer living environment.
Insect Droppings: An Overlooked Hazard
Insects such as cockroaches and dust mites leave droppings that can become airborne and worsen allergies, causing sneezing, wheezing, and skin irritation. Thorough air duct cleaning removes these contaminants, improving air quality and reducing allergy triggers.
Smoke Residue: Lingering Indoor Pollutants
Residue from tobacco smoke or fire—such as tar and ash—can cling to air ducts and spread through your HVAC system. Exposure irritates the respiratory system and increases the risk of lung issues. Professional cleaning eliminates smoke residue, making your home safer and fresher.
